In honor of Mental Health Awareness Month, Kate & Anne are joined by Leah Ringelstein, co-founder of Zigazoo, to talk all things tech, feelings, and parenting in the age of screens.
We’re diving into how social media is impacting kids’ mental health, what makes Zigazoo a different kind of platform, and how we can help our kids build confidence, creativity, and emotional resilience without tossing all the devices out the window.
Plus, Leah gets real about her own parenting style, the boundaries that actually work in her house, and the small mental health boosts that keep her going.
It’s a fun, thoughtful convo that reminds us: it’s okay to feel all the things and it’s more than okay to talk about it.
